Dog Bark Park Inn – The World’s Largest Beagle

Husband and wife artists, and Dog Bark Park Inn owners, Dennis Sullivan and Francis Conklin have been ordering NB&T tags for over 30 years. They add brass tags, Style #298 Heart, as a “license tag” on every chainsaw dog carving they make. Each “license tag” is stamped with the year, business name, location and zip code. They have carved and sold over 30,000 wooden dog carvings from their Idaho art studio and gift shop.

To go along with their dog shaped chainsaw artwork gift shop, Dennis and Francis added a 30 feet tall beagle shaped bed and breakfast inn. Dog lovers visiting Cottonwood, Idaho can stop and get their picture with the World’s Largest Beagle! If you are lucky enough to snag a reservation to stay at the inn, you will find more dog chainsaw creations on the inside of the beagle.

Francis Conklin states, “National Band & Tag has always been a pleasure to do business with, being friendly on the phone, and supplying our needs in the exact fashion as expected. We have recommended your services to others.”

Memorial Tree Plaque

A Memorial Tree Plaque, or Memorial Tree Tag, is a great way to memorialize a loved one, or even a pet, on a tree that will continue to grow for decades. By planting a memorial tree, you now have a nice place you can visit to reminisce, and remember those that have passed. A tree creates a beautiful space that is relaxing and peaceful for you. The memorial tree is completed by hanging a Memorial Tree Plaque on it, or by placing the plaque on a stake next to the tree. Our UV Stable Black Aluminum allows the plaque to stay outdoors for 20+ years. Guaranteeing that every time you return to the memorial tree to visit, the dedicated plaque will still be there as well.

Laser Etched Brass Tags: Frosted vs Non-Frosted

National Band & Tag has a new laser machine that now allows us to successfully laser etch on brass tags. When placing your laser etched brass tag order, you now have the choice of a “frosted” surface. “Frosting” means removing the shine that brass has, to make it easier to read. The examples below on the left with a more yellow look are frosted, and the darker brown samples are regular brass. Brass is hard to take a picture of because of how shiny the material is. The shine will not work in certain environments, so for an additional charge, we can remove it for you. This allows you to have all the benefits of brass material, without the shine.

Brass Tags and the Industries that Use Them

Brass Tags are just one of the types of metal tags that NB&T offers. There are multiple reasons that an industry may require brass tags over other materials, such as corrosion resistance and ability to be used in high-temperature situations. Other industries may prefer brass tags because of their decorative, ornamental look.

Below is a list of some industries and applications that National Band & Tag serves with our brass tags.

Industrial

  • Automotive / Radiator Repair
  • Coal Mines / Mining Supply Stores
  • Industrial Suppliers / Distributors of: hydraulics, mechanical cylinders, lubrication equipment, air tools, hoists, presses, slings, wire ropes, harnesses, hoses, gaskets, cable, MRO/OEM parts and accessories.
  • Fasteners, pipes, valves, fittings, flanges
  • Hardware stores
  • Surveyors and Surveying Supply Stores
  • Office Supplies
  • Electrical appliances and contractors
  • Electrical Supply Stores
  • Remanufacturing of electrical-mechanical equipment
  • Transformer and substation apparatus installations, services, repair
  • Utility pole markers

Dog & Cat

  • Leather Dog Collar Manufacturers
  • Rabies Tags
  • License Tags

Tree

  • Memorial Tree Tags
  • Species I.D. Tags

Promotional and other uses

  • Keychains
  • Museum Plaques
  • Mail Box Name Plates

Food Grade Stainless Steel

National Band & Tag’s newest material is a food grade 316 stainless steel material that can stand up to the harsh environments in the food processing industry, marine environments, and laboratory facilities.

Style 14 – 1 7/8” x 3” – Stainless Steel

316 stainless steel is more durable than 304 stainless steel against heat, harsh chemicals, caustics, solvents, and other substances found in the food processing industry. These tags will not corrode away and barcodes will stay readable. 316 stainless steel tags are thicker than 304, which makes 316 great if you plan to weld your tag onto an asset or a piece of equipment.

Try creating a custom asset tag from 316 stainless steel in our most popular tag style 14, rectangle with rounded corners. Available in seven different tag heights, and any length between 2 1/8” and 6”. Text, logos, barcodes, sequential and custom numbering all available to make a tag that meets your needs.

How To: Use a QR Code for Educational Walking Trails

Are you looking to use QR (Quick Response) Codes to create an educational walking trail in your museum, arboretum, botanical garden, school, or park? QR Codes are a great way to provide more information about an item by sending people to a website. NB&T is here to help guide you through the process of getting your website into a QR code and onto a tag.

barcode scan

Follow these easy steps to complete your educational walking trail and get people scanning your QR Coded tags!

Prep your QR Code Information:

  1. Determine what you want to have a QR Code on (plants, statues, trees, posts, memorial sites, exhibits etc.)
  2. Create and design a separate web page for everything you want to have a QR Code on. (Ask your webmaster for assistance with steps #2 and #3 if needed).

Example:
Tree 1 – QR Code goes to www.tree1.com
Tree 2 – QR Code goes to www.tree2.com

3. Optional – For best scanning of a QR Code, use redirects for extremely long URLs.

Design Your Tag:

  1. Browse through our website to determine the tag style, size, material, and hole size you want.
  2. Sketch up a mockup, or layout of how you want your tag to look, along with any other information you want, such as company name, logo, item name, year, etc.
  3. Send info from #4 and #5, along with quantity of tags you need to [email protected] for a free price quote.
  4. Once ready to order – send your complete tag info to us using our Data Transfer Instructions. It is important to send us your info correctly so none of your tags are off. We will turn your web page URL into a QR Code!

Setting up Your Walking Trail:

  1. Set up all your tags in a visible place where people can easily scan them.
  2. Encourage people to use their smart phones to scan the tag for more information on the item they are looking at.
  3. Maintenance – you can change the info on your web pages as much as you need. As long as the URL doesn’t change, you won’t need to replace your QR Coded tag.

Example: NC Coastal Reserve

nature trail tag educational trail tag with QR Code

  1. Determined they had 22 places throughout the walking trail on the reserve that needed a QR Code.
  2. Created their 22 web pages that in this case, held audio files.
  3. This customer used tinyurl.com for their redirects.
  4. They chose a style 14 tag, 3” x 4” inches, in UV stable black aluminum material, with an 1/8” inch hole on the top and bottom of the tag.
  5. They decided they wanted for their tag layout the QR Code first, then “Audio Trail Interpretation Station” the URL, and their company name smaller at the bottom.
  6. Sent the info to us for a quote.
  7. Sent their data transfer Excel sheet to us using the correct format.tiny url pic
  8. Used screws to hang their tags into posts along the trail.
  9. Promoted scanning their new tags through social media.

What material:

Each material is different and has its own specific benefits. We recommend keeping the environment of the tag in mind while choosing your material. Please note that some materials may only come in certain sizes. 

Aluminum: .016” – Plain (silver), flexible, available in limited sizes and up to 6 digits embossed.
Aluminum: .040” – Black UV Stable, guaranteed to last outdoors and in harsh environments for years.
Aluminum: .050” – 1/2 hard temper. (Plain or colored available*)
Aluminum: .064” – 1/2 hard temper. (Plain or colored available*)
Asset Labels: Military-grade 3M™ 7847 polyacrylic matte black stock.
Brass: .014” – Plain, flexible, available in limited sizes and up to 6 digits embossed.
Brass: .036” – Alloy 260 70/30 – 1/2 hard temper
Brass: .040 – Alloy 260 70/30 – 1/2 hard temper
Brass: .064 – Alloy 260 70/30 – dead soft temper
Polyurethane: A durable, yet flexible material, will last outdoors better than vinyl.
Stainless Steel: .031”
 – Type 430 2BA finish (Shiny, attracted to magnet, slightly corrosive)
Stainless Steel: .030” – Type 304 2B finish (Dull, not attracted to magnet, non-corrosive)
Stainless Steel: .048” – Type 304 2B finish (Dull, not attracted to magnet, non-corrosive)
Stainless Steel: .048” – Type 430 2BA finish (Shiny, attracted to magnet, slightly corrosive)
Vinyl: .020″ – A durable, yet flexible plastic material.

*Aluminum Colors: Red, Blue, Green, Orange, Yellow, Purple, Turquoise, Gold, Black, White, Plain (Silver)

QR Coded Tags

QR (Quick Response) Coded tags have a variety of uses in multiple industries! A QR Code is a barcode that can be scanned by an app on your smart phone that leads to a website.

Here are a few examples of how QR Coded tags are being used by current customers:

landmark tag with qr code

Landmarks: These tags are mounted outside of a landmark and allows visitors to scan the QR Code, which then leads them to a website with more information and videos about that specific landmark.

walking trail tag with qr code

Walking Trails: These tags are usually nailed to wooden posts along a trail in a park or nature preserve. By scanning the code with your phone you are led to a website with more information on the different species of wildlife and plants in the area.

tree trail tag with qr code

Tree Tags: QR Coded tags on trees can be used on nature trails to inform visitors about that specific species of tree. They can also be used by researchers and tree farmers to collect fruit/nut yield for the year from that tree, as well as for recording age, health, and other valuable information.

divot tool

circle tags

Promotional Use: Tags can be given away with a QR Code that leads to your company’s website. This is a great way to remind potential customers of your company and drive them back to your website.

To achieve the best QR Code on your NB&T tag we recommend shortening your URL to increase readability. Try using bitly or tinyurl to shorten your URLs. Ex: https://nationalband.com/custom-laser-etched-tags/ is 50 characters long but http://bit.ly/1f77EEC is only 21 characters long and both lead to the same web page. By cutting the length of the URL by over half, the quality of the laser etched code will be best for long lasting readability. Another way is to buy a shorter URL and then re-direct it to the correct page on your website.

Boat Hull ID Number (HIN) Tags

CLICK TO ORDER YOUR HIN TAG NOW!

According to the Iowa Department of Natural Resources, “More than 13,000 Iowa boat owners will be receiving a letter soon alerting them that their boat hull identification number (HIN) does not comply with U.S. Coast Guard regulations and they have to verify their HIN with the Iowa Department of Natural Resources (DNR) in order to register their boat.” This mistake is from the old manufacturer issuing incorrect Hull Id Numbers (HIN) to boaters. So now, before a boater’s registration expires on April 30, 2016, they will need to contact the Iowa DNR and verify the HIN.

Boaters with incorrect numbers will be required to acquire new HIN tags for their boat, which is where National Band & Tag comes in! Just fill out our quick and easy HIN Tag Form here: https://nationalband.com/hin-tags/ and enter your new hull ID number (12 alphanumeric digits) as well as if you would like 1 or 2 HIN tags for your boat! Our heavy duty non-corrosive stainless steel tags will be custom stamped with your HIN and will last for years on your boat.

Nameplate Tags In Use

IMG_3062One of our customers, Yellow Springs High School, has a very interesting use for custom laser etched nameplate tags. They sent us the story as well as a photo to show us how they use our product!

Case Study:

“Mr. John Day and Mr. Shawn Jackson, history instructors at Yellow Springs High School, and students taking U.S. History participated in a class project to create a Yellow Springs Historical Trail commemorating people and events from the town’s past. Students researched local history under the theme of “War & Peace” and studied the impacts Yellow Springs had on American History. Topics ranged from Martin Luther King Jr.’s Commencement Speech at Antioch College in 1968 to Marion Ross, an Antioch College student turned Union soldier who won the Congressional Medal of Honor (posthumously) for his participation in a raid to steal a Confederate train.” 

Along the trail, students, as well as the general public, can use their smartphones to learn. They simply come to a trail marker, scan the QR code, and instantly have information at their fingertips. It is a current, relevant, interactive way of learning.
